Which inputs define the supplier map for a PRIMATENE MIST pMDI?
A PRIMATENE MIST-like pMDI supply chain typically includes four upstream supply categories:
- API and formulation excipients
- Propellants (pMDI-specific)
- Inhaler container-closure and metering hardware
(aluminum or similar canister, metering valve, actuator) - Secondary packaging and distribution logistics
For supplier identification, each category requires verifiable linkage to a named product, NDC, and/or manufacturing facility.
What are the procurement targets to audit in supplier selection?
Even when supplier names are not publicly disclosed, audits can be anchored to measurable, supplier-qualification requirements that apply to pMDIs:
- API quality system: GMP compliance for the epinephrine (or racepinephrine) substance used in inhalation dosing.
- Container-closure integrity: compatibility with the formulation and propellant, leak tightness, and corrosion resistance.
- Metering valve performance: dose delivery uniformity and actuation-to-actuation consistency.
- Cold-chain and stability: temperature stress handling for valve seals and formulation stability.
- End-to-end testing: dose content uniformity, spray pattern, plume geometry, delivered dose per actuation, and robustness under storage/transport.
These criteria are what buyers typically use to qualify suppliers even when contractual identities remain private.
